Why it matters
Sukku (dry ginger) is the warming root of every Siddha digestive remedy. Taken with warm water or honey, it is traditionally used to support digestion, the relief of gas, appetite and a clear voice — the kitchen-fire warmth the tradition reaches for first.
What's inside
Zingiber officinale (dried).
How to use
Mix ½–1 teaspoon (2–5 g) in warm water, honey or buttermilk once or twice daily, preferably before food — or as directed by a Siddha physician.
